OOPs is a programming paradigm that uses objects to represent real-world entities and their interactions.
OOPs stands for Object-Oriented Programming.
It is used to organize and structure code for better readability, reusability, and maintainability.
OOPs concepts include encapsulation, inheritance, polymorphism, and abstraction.
Examples of OOPs languages include Java, Python, C++, and Ruby.

Welding is a process of joining two or more metal pieces together by melting and fusing them.
Welding involves the use of heat to melt the base metals and a filler material to form a joint.
Different welding techniques include MIG, TIG, stick, and spot welding.
Welding can be done using various energy sources such as gas flame, electric arc, laser, or ultrasound.

Given an array arr
of length N
consisting of integers, find the sum of the subarray (including empty subarray) with the maximum sum among all subarrays.
Find the sum of the subarray with the maximum sum among all subarrays in a given array.
Iterate through the array and keep track of the current sum and maximum sum seen so far.
If the current sum becomes negative, reset it to 0 as it won't contribute to the maximum sum.
Return the maximum sum as the result.
Example: For input arr = [-2, 1, -3, 4, -1], the maximum subarray sum is 4.

Tip 1 : Do at-least 200+ dsa problems from various topics.
Tip 2 : Make 2-3 projects and be well versed with their functionality.
Tip 3 : Practice aptitude questions and time yourself while doing the questions.
Tip 1: Keep your resume short, try to make it one pager only.
Tip 2: Mention only position specific projects, and if you have got a good academic score mention it on top.
